Introduction to Letters to Sam
Dear Reader,
Please allow me to tell you something before you read this book. When my___1___, Sam, was born, my heart was filled with joy. I had been sitting in a wheelchair for 20 years before then, and I have been___2___ill many times. So I wondered if I would have the___3___to tell Sam what I had___4___.
For years I have been hosting a program on the___5___and writing articles for a magazine. Being___6___to move freely, I have learned to sit still and keep my heart___7___, exchanging thoughts with thousands of listeners and___8___. So when Sam was born, I___9___to tell him about school and friendship, romance and work, love and everything else. That’s how I started to write these___10___. I hope that Sam would___11___them sooner or later.
However, that expectation___12___when Sam showed signs of autism (自闭症) at the age of two. He had actually stopped talking before the discovery of the signs. He___13___to communicate with others, even the family members. That was___14___for me but didn’t stop me writing on. I realized that I had even___15___now to tell him. I wanted him to___16___what it means to be “different” from others, and learn how to fight against the misfortune he’ll___17___as I myself, his grandfather, did. I just___18___if I could write all that I wanted to say in the rest of my life.
Now,___19___the book has been published, I have been given the chance. Every chapter in the book is a letter to Sam: some about my life, and all about what it means to be a___20___.
Daniel Gottlieb
1. A. sonB. nephew
C. brotherD. grandson
2. A. seriouslyB. mentally
C. slightlyD. quietly
3. A. abilityB. time
C. courageD. responsibility
4. A. writtenB. suffered
C. observedD. lost
5. A. radioB. television
C. stageD. bed
6. A. readyB. unable
C. anxiousD. eager
7. A. warmB. broken
C. closedD. open
8. A. hostsB. visitors
C. readersD. reporters
9. A. beganB. stopped
C. forgotD. decided
10. A. lettersB. emails
C. booksD. diaries
11. A. findB. read
C. collectD. keep
12. A. developedB. disappeared
C. changedD. arrived
13. A. triedB. refused
C. regrettedD. hoped
14. A. excitingB. acceptable
C. strangeD. heartbreaking
15. A. lessB. everything
C. moreD. nothing
16. A. understandB. explain
C. believeD. question
17. A. fearB. face
C. knowD. cause
18. A. feltB. guessed
C. sawD. doubted
19. A. asB. once
C. thoughD. if
20. A. teacherB. child
C. manD. Writer
